A while back I bought two (1) pound containers of Winchester Magnum Rifle powder from one of Gary's estate sales. It was a buy, didn't now anything about it, but if it lights I can use it in something.
I had to go back to 1997-99 Winchester data booklets to show a listing. Winchester only had 3-4 powders listed for rifles anyway. It looks like I can use it in my medium cases like 6mm/6AI, and easily in the .338 or other belted Mags. Oddly it only showed the application with the heaviest bullets in .30-06. Go figure. I found the burn rate is close to H4831 and H1000. I guess the little 6mm are small bore in relation to the case diameter. Supposed to be magic in .243.
I can load about 140 rnds. of 6mm to the pound for about 90 belted Mag. rounds. I can load the .338 with .50 BMG powder for cast bullets. That stuff is still around. For the moment anyway. Surplus IMR-7383 was not too bad either in medium small bore cases. But it is not normal powder and must be researched heavily.
